The White Lady B&B and Camping situated 35Km from the Brandberg
with it's famous 'White Lady' painting. We opened our doors for
tourist on 1 September 2001 and are in the town Uis, previously
a Tin mining town.
We have 6 double rooms with en-suite bathrooms, swimmingpool, BBQ
facilities and a thatched roof lapa where breakfast is served. The
thatched rooms have overhead fans, percolators and freezers in all
the rooms.
We have a camping site at the back. Hot water showers, ladies and
gents toilets, scullery and BBQ places. We made a small waterfall
down a little kopje, running into a pond, where thousands of Nama
Sandgrouse come to drink and bath in the mornings for about 75%
of the year, a paradise for birdwatchers, with Namakwa doves, Finches,
Mountain chats, Eagles and Falcons.
